  4. 15 de may. de 2024 · Psalm 119:67. “Before I was afflicted, I went astray, but now I obey your word.”. The psalmist acknowledges the role of affliction in redirecting their path toward obedience. It is often through difficult circumstances that we are reminded of the importance of obedience and our need to rely on God’s word.

  5. 15 de may. de 2024 · Psalm 119:105. “Your word is a lamp for my feet, a light on my path.”. God’s Word serves as a guide and illuminates the path we should take. It provides clarity and direction in God’s timing and plan for our lives. This verse encourages us to seek wisdom from His Word and trust in His guiding light.
